Output 4d33ea82b15cb7c9781699e76a8da8894a201f20cf06b1a62f808b2adfcc826a:0

value
6977340805727
script pubkey
OP_0 OP_PUSHBYTES_20 abc403714f8acf83f70bb3de70e05a2255e94937
address
tb1q40zqxu203t8c8actk008pcz6yf27jjfh99atds
transaction
4d33ea82b15cb7c9781699e76a8da8894a201f20cf06b1a62f808b2adfcc826a
confirmations
156819
spent
true